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

The ultimate Microsoft Fabric, Power BI, Azure AI & SQL learning event! Join us in Las Vegas from March 26-28, 2024. Use code MSCUST for a $100 discount. Register Now

Reply
DennisA
Helper I
Helper I

Rankx está mostrando posiciones de clasificación doble

Hola

Bastante nuevo en PowerBI. He estado construyendo un informe y quiero tener una parte donde puedo mostrar mis 5 mejores y 5 elementos inferiores basados en un rango. He creado una medida:

Tiempo de ejecución de rango: RANKX(ALLSELECTED(FCT_NacalculatieFinal), [Evaluación de tiempo de pivote],,DESC)
Primero usé TODO en lugar de AllSELECTED, pero luego él estaba haciendo el rango sobre todos los datos y no sólo los datos filtrados.
Los datos que se muestran:

¿Qué estoy haciendo mal? 17.47 es superior a 15.67 y ambos obtienen el puesto 2

1 ACCEPTED SOLUTION

@DennisA , está creando rango en la tabla. es el grupo de visualización por[PO Oms..] está en el nivel lowset ?

Tiempo de ejecución de rango: RANKX(ALLSELECTED(FCT_NacalculatieFinal), [Evaluación de tiempo de pivote],,DESC)

tratar como

Rank draaitijd ? RANKX(ALLSELECTED(FCT_NacalculatieFinal[PO Oms..]), [Beoordeling draaitijd],,DESC) //Tome el nombre de columna correcto .

El rango de medida es sensible al contexto, por lo que debe ser poco cuidadoso.

Para rango Consulte estos enlaces
https://radacad.com/how-to-use-rankx-in-dax-part-2-of-3-calculated-measures
https://radacad.com/how-to-use-rankx-in-dax-part-1-of-3-calculated-columns
https://radacad.com/how-to-use-rankx-in-dax-part-3-of-3-the-finale
https://community.powerbi.com/t5/Community-Blog/Dynamic-TopN-made-easy-with-What-If-Parameter/ba-p/3...

View solution in original post

4 REPLIES 4
DennisA
Helper I
Helper I

Faltaba la imagenRankx.png

@DennisA , está creando rango en la tabla. es el grupo de visualización por[PO Oms..] está en el nivel lowset ?

Tiempo de ejecución de rango: RANKX(ALLSELECTED(FCT_NacalculatieFinal), [Evaluación de tiempo de pivote],,DESC)

tratar como

Rank draaitijd ? RANKX(ALLSELECTED(FCT_NacalculatieFinal[PO Oms..]), [Beoordeling draaitijd],,DESC) //Tome el nombre de columna correcto .

El rango de medida es sensible al contexto, por lo que debe ser poco cuidadoso.

Para rango Consulte estos enlaces
https://radacad.com/how-to-use-rankx-in-dax-part-2-of-3-calculated-measures
https://radacad.com/how-to-use-rankx-in-dax-part-1-of-3-calculated-columns
https://radacad.com/how-to-use-rankx-in-dax-part-3-of-3-the-finale
https://community.powerbi.com/t5/Community-Blog/Dynamic-TopN-made-easy-with-What-If-Parameter/ba-p/3...

He vuelto otra vez. Después de la prueba de ayer he finalizado todos los datos. Se han añadido más columnas. Ahora tengo:

OrderNumber, PartNumber, Machine, Result

Quiero clasificar el resultado, así que hice la medida:

Rank á RANKX(ALLSELECTED(Table[ProductieOrder], [Verschil] ,,DESC)

RankXX.png

Gracias. Funcionó

Helpful resources

Announcements
March Fabric Community Update

Fabric Community Update - March 2024

Find out what's new and trending in the Fabric Community.

Fabric Community Conference

Microsoft Fabric Community Conference

Join us at our first-ever Microsoft Fabric Community Conference, March 26-28, 2024 in Las Vegas with 100+ sessions by community experts and Microsoft engineering.

Fabric Partner Community

Microsoft Fabric Partner Community

Engage with the Fabric engineering team, hear of product updates, business opportunities, and resources in the Fabric Partner Community.

Top Solution Authors